Role Description We’re looking for a Senior Business Development Manager to help drive the next stage of growth across SketchDeck and the broader 24 Seven family of companies. This is a full-cycle, revenue-carrying role for someone who enjoys opening doors, building relationships, and helping clients solve complex business challenges through creative solutions. You’ll own your pipeline from prospecting through close, partnering with our creative, strategy, and operations teams to deliver thoughtful, high-impact solutions that grow into long-term partnerships. You’ll sell across a broad portfolio of services—including creative production, branding, content, digital experiences, paid media, and flexible talent solutions—connecting clients with the right expertise for their business. We’re looking for someone who is entrepreneurial, consultative, and excited to help shape our business's future growth. You will report to the SVP, Client Services. Preferred: Eastern or Central Time Zone What You’ll Do - Business Development & Growth - Own the full sales cycle—from prospecting through close and long-term account growth - Build and manage a healthy pipeline through strategic outbound prospecting, networking, referrals, and relationship development - Identify and engage senior marketing, brand, and creative decision-makers, including VP and C-level stakeholders - Lead discovery conversations to uncover business challenges and position the right solutions - Develop proposals and commercial recommendations alongside creative and strategy teams - Negotiate scopes of work and commercial agreements - Maintain accurate forecasting and CRM hygiene - Sell across the 24 Seven house of agencies—partnering with SketchDeck, Futureman, Markacy, and 24 Seven to co-sell and unlock larger, integrated opportunities - Strategic Creative Partnership - Build trusted client relationships that extend beyond individual projects - Position SketchDeck and our partner agencies as strategic creative partners rather than transactional vendors - Identify opportunities to expand relationships across teams, service lines, and brands - Help clients understand how creative investment supports measurable business outcomes - Cross-Functional Collaboration - Partner with Creative Directors, Strategists, Project Directors, and Operations to develop thoughtful, executable solutions - Ensure work is scoped appropriately and transitions smoothly into delivery - Share market insights and client feedback that help shape future offerings and go-to-market strategy What Success Looks Like - Building and consistently converting a healthy pipeline of qualified opportunities - Winning new client partnerships while expanding existing relationships over time - Becoming a trusted advisor to marketing, brand, and creative leaders - Driving sustainable revenue growth across SketchDeck and the broader 24 Seven portfolio - Collaborating effectively across teams to deliver an exceptional client experience from first conversation through delivery Qualifications - 7+ years of business development experience within a creative, marketing, digital, or advertising agency, with a proven track record of winning new business. - Demonstrated success carrying and achieving revenue targets, with experience managing consultative sales cycles from prospecting through close. - Experience selling complex, solution-based services to marketing, brand, or creative leaders at mid-market and enterprise organizations. - A self-starter who consistently builds pipeline through outbound prospecting, networking, and relationship development, rather than relying primarily on inbound opportunities. - Experience partnering with creative, strategy, and operations teams to develop proposals, scope work, and transition opportunities into successful client engagements. Role Description The International Organization for Migration (IOM) seeks to support the efforts of the Federal Government of Nigeria, through the NIS, to strengthen institutional capacity to prevent, detect, investigate, and respond to Smuggling of Migrants (SoM). The development of comprehensive, rights-based, and operational Standard Operating Procedures (SOP) will provide a standardized national framework guiding NIS, frontline officials, and other relevant stakeholders in delivering coordinated, efficient, and protection-sensitive responses. This initiative is implemented under the auspices of the CAPACITY Programme, funded by the Government of Denmark under the Danish Migration Management Programme (2024–2029). The Programme seeks to support Nigeria in enhancing migration governance through: - Strengthened border management systems - Improved identity management frameworks - Targeted institutional capacity-building interventions Qualifications - Experience in migration management and transnational organized crime - Knowledge of national frameworks addressing migration and border governance - Understanding of rights-based approaches to migration Requirements - Ability to develop comprehensive Standard Operating Procedures (SOP) - Experience in interagency coordination and data-sharing mechanisms - Skills in migrant protection standards aligned with national frameworks and international instruments Benefits - Supportive and inclusive workplace environment - Opportunities for professional growth and development - Reasonable accommodation throughout the recruitment process
